LIVEFinancial giant Charles Schwab has posted its biggest quarter ever, bringing in a record 7.1 billion dollars in revenue. The broker beat Wall Street forecasts with an adjusted profit of 1.62 dollars per share, driven by a massive surge in trading activity and growing margin balances. Along with the stellar earnings report, Schwab announced it is finally launching direct Bitcoin and Ethereum trading for retail clients.
The move into direct crypto trading is a major shift for the firm. Previously, Schwab clients could only trade crypto through futures and exchange traded funds. Now, users can buy and sell BTC and ETH directly on the platform. Schwab is entering the spot crypto market at an interesting time, with Bitcoin trading around 66,690 dollars and Ethereum near 1,927 dollars.
Schwab is admittedly late to the crypto party, as rivals like Robinhood, Fidelity, and Interactive Brokers have offered direct trading for years. To attract users, Schwab is also rolling out a new artificial intelligence tool called Portfolio Insights to summarize daily account moves, with plans to add access to prediction markets in the coming months.
Despite the blockbuster earnings and the new crypto features, Schwab stock remained relatively flat, trading near 102.91 dollars. Investors likely priced in the strong earnings ahead of time, leaving the market to watch whether these new crypto and tech additions will drive the company's next phase of growth.
